Windows hat das. Grundsätzlich möchte ich den Status des Systems entweder manuell oder in regelmäßigen Abständen aufzeichnen und dann bei Bedarf bis zu diesem Punkt wiederherstellen. Zum Beispiel vor dem Upgrade der Distribution oder vor der Installation eines bestimmten Pakets.
Was wäre der einfachste Weg, dies zu tun?
Antworten:
Es gibt verschiedene Backup-Dienstprogramme, aber die Funktionalität des "Windows Restore System" existiert nicht in dieser Form (zumindest nicht, die ich kenne) (da es nicht wirklich notwendig ist, siehe Fußnote ).
Wenn Sie eine kleine Systempartition haben, können Sie auf einfache Weise ein Image davon erstellen
dd
, es auf der Festplatte speichern und bei Bedarf wiederherstellen.Fußnote: Ich sehe keine Notwendigkeit für eine solche Funktionalität, da es keine Möglichkeit gibt, das System zu zerstören, indem Sie etwas installieren, solange Sie sich an apt halten. Aktualisierte Kernel werden möglicherweise nicht richtig gebootet oder funktionieren nicht richtig. Daher bleiben die alten Kernel erhalten (und können weiterhin gebootet werden), bis sie von Hand entfernt werden. Natürlich kann man immer noch alles vermasseln, aber das ist viel schwieriger.
quelle
dd if=/media/backup/system.img of=/dev/sdXX bs=1M
apt-get
indem ich die neuesten nvidia-Treiber installierte und mich zwang, Ubuntu 16.04Sie können Back in Time ausprobieren :
Hinweis: Die GNOME / KDE-Benutzeroberfläche ist daher
-qt4
jetzt veraltet . Sehen Sie hier .quelle
Time Shift kann auch das Gleiche tun.
quelle
time shift
dient nur zum Sichern von SystemdateienSie können auch ein Storage Volume Management System (zB LVM ) oder ein Dateisystem (zB btrfs ) verwenden, das Snapshots unterstützt.
Und die meisten Virtualisierungsprogramme unterstützen dies auch in ihren "Festplattendateien" (z. B. das in qemu verwendete qcow / qcow2-Format).
quelle